Are you as excited as we are for the opening night of Dancing With the Stars Season 34 next week? The cast list is set, the stars have been matched with the pros, and everyone is in rehearsals for next Tuesday, September 16.
Including Secret Lives of Mormon Wives star Whitney Leavitt and her partner Mark Ballas, who hasn’t competed on the show since Season 31, when he won the mirrorball trophy with Charli D’Amelio.
Both Whitney and Mark have been posting fun TikTok videos from their rehearsals, but Whit’s latest includes a hint of what’s to come next Tuesday! She’s posted a video of them dancing along to “Soda Pop” from the Netflix megahit movie K-Pop Demon Hunters. On the video, she overlayed the text, “here’s a little Easter egg for DWTS opening night” along with eyeball and giggling emojis.
